Six people were hospitalized due to food poisoning in the Jogighopa area of Bongaigaon district on the occasion of Charak Puja. The incident took place at Chalantapara Rangatila on the day of the festival, amidst the ongoing celebrations of Bihu.

The victims had consumed snacks at home, which led to their sickness. According to reports, the poisoning was caused by curd-incision. Chandiram Malo, Sushant Malo, Abhiram Malo, Kanchiram Malo, Nepal Malo, Renu Malo, and Rajiv Halder were the individuals affected by food poisoning.

Soon after consuming the snacks, the victims began to experience vomiting and other symptoms of food poisoning. They were then taken to Chalantapara Primary Health Centre for treatment. However, after the initial check-up, the victims were referred to Bongaigaon Civil Hospital for better treatment.
The local administration has urged people to be cautious while consuming food during festivals and to take necessary precautions to prevent any incidents of food poisoning. 

In the wake of this incident, the local authorities have also launched an investigation to identify the source of the contaminated food.
